Table 1.
Demographic and clinical parameters of the population (n = 154)
| Parameters | Sample (%) | Median [25e-75e] | Range |
|---|---|---|---|
| Male | 97 (63) | ||
| Age (yrs) | 23 [21–37.5] | 18–77 | |
| Height (cm) | 177 [170–183] | 126–206 | |
| Weight (kg) | 82 [70.2–93.3] | 43.2–144 | |
| Body mass index (kg/m2) | 26.6 [23.9–29.6] | 17.5–41.1 | |
| Body surface area (m2) | 2 [1.8–2.1] | 1.2–2.7 | |
| Heart rate (bpm) | 60.5 [54–69] | 37–100 | |
| Systolic blood pressure (mmHg) | 120 [111–128] | 94–187 | |
| Diastolic blood pressure (mmHg) | 72 [65–80] | 52–105 | |
| Exercise training | 88 (57.1) | ||
| male | 58 (65.9) | ||
| age (yrs) | 22 [20–23] | 18–31 | |
| Arterial hypertension | 20 (13) | ||
| male | 11 (55) | ||
| age (yrs) | 53.5 [47–61.5] | 22–77 | |
| Diabetes | 4 (2.6) | ||
| Hyperlipidaemia | 7 (4.5) | ||
| Other medical history | |||
| immune disease | 5 (3.2) | ||
| Non cardiac transplantation | 2 (1.3) | ||
| Chronic viral infection | 2 (1.3) | ||
Values are expressed as median ± interquartile [25e-75e percentile], and range
